You're pretty much guaranteed to see them in 1944 on.

However, by the time they get them, you should have homing torpedoes.

If you get into a position where they are able to use the hedgehog against you, you are probably done for.

One strike by those guys might not sink you, but it will force you to rise to 180 meters or more, making you easy pickings for the depth charges.

By 1944 you better have a belly full of homing torpedoes or fire from extreme range at convoys to avoid detection.

Personally I load up with the magical homing torpedoes and goad the escorts into chasing me.
